Dear Editor,
Thank God we have the Confed
erated Tribes of Grand Ronde. I can
not snivel and gripe about what I
don't have. I have more now than I
have ever had in my whole life.
I am thankful for my six beautiful
kids, all their families and all other
blood relatives. Also, for quite a few
other boys and girls they know
who they are.
So, may God Bless you all for the
help, the prayers, the flowers and
everything before and after my stay
in the hospital. Hang in there
CTGR!
A grateful Elder,
Verna Larsen
Roll 419 .

Dear Editor,
Many people have asked the Elec
tion Board members about a future
primary election for Tribal Council.
Change sometimes comes slowly.
There are processes that need to be
followed. It is up to our Tribal lead
ers if they want the Election Board
to provide more information about
primary elections.
The Policy and Planning Division
has sent out a survey, which includes
questions about elections. The 're
sults, when available, will show how
the general membership feels about
changes for our future.
Respectfully,
Kimberly Campbell
Election Board member
Roll 1492

EDITORIAL POLICY
SMOKE SIGNALS, a publication of the Confederated Tribes of the Grand Ronde Community of
Oregon, is published twice a month. We have an Editorial Policy to encourage input from readers
about stories printed in SMOKE SIGNALS and other Tribal issues. However, all letters must be
received at the newspaper office with author's signature, address, and phone number in order to be
considered for publication.
SMOKE SIGNALS reserves the right to edit any letter for clarity and length, and to refuse
publication of any letter or any part of a letter that may contain libelous statements or personal
attacks. Not all letters are guaranteed publication upon submission. Published letters do not necessarily
reflect the opinions of SMOKE SIGNALS, Tribal employees, or Tribal Council.

Health Authority
Seeking
Commissioners
Tribal Council is seeking Grand
Ronde Tribal members for appoint
ment to the Tribal Health Authority
Board of Commissioners which over
sees and governs the Grand Ronde
Health & Wellness Center. Board
members are appointed by the Tribal
Council. The board has regularly
scheduled meetings once a month and
has special meetings as necessary.
Submit a brief resume with a letter
explaining reasons why you would
like to serve on the board. Applicants
shall submit letter and resume to:
Merle Leno, Grand Ronde Tribal
Health Authority, 9615 Grand Ronde
Road, Grand Ronde, OR 97347.
Deadline: March 30, 2001.
